‘You’re the Flip Side of Donald Trump’: Michael Wolff Tells CNN’s Stelter He’s ‘Full of Sanctimony’

 

Towards the end of a contentious Reliable Sources segment Sunday, Michael Wolff criticized CNN’s Brian Stelter directly and told him, “You’re full of sanctimony.”

Stelter confronted Wolff over his new book’s claims about Fox News earlier in the interview, and wrapped things up by recalling the last time Wolff was on the program.

Back in 2017, Wolff told Stelter, “I mean this with truly no disrespect, but I think you can border on being sort of quite a ridiculous figure. It’s not a good look to repeatedly and self-righteously defend your own self-interest. The media should not be the story. Every week in this religious sense you make it the story. We are not the story.”

One day later, then-President Donald Trump called Wolff, and that led Stelter to ask the author if that’s how he got White House access — “by coming on CNN and making fun of us.”

Wolff said his agreement predated that segment, but confirmed Trump called him the next day and thanked him.

“I don’t want you to think that what I said at that point was in any way inauthentic,” he continued. “I think the media has done a terrible job on this. I think you yourself — you’re a nice guy, you know, you’re full of sanctimony. You become one of the parts of the problem of the media.”

“You come on here and you have a monopoly on truth, you know exactly how things are supposed to be done. You are why — one of the reasons — people can’t stand the media,” he added.

Stelter laughed and asked what he should do differently.

“Don’t talk so much, listen more,” Wolff responded.

He told Stelter he’s “incredibly repetitive” and even said, “You’re the flip side of Donald Trump. ‘Fake news,’ and you say ‘virtuous news.'”

“No, we just figure out what is real,” Stelter said.

“Figuring out what is real is not so easy. And most people don’t want to turn to Brian Stelter to tell us what’s real. I’m sorry,” Wolff shot back.

Stelter asked with a laugh why, then, he’s been on CNN a few times this past week.

“You know, I’m a book salesman,” Wolff said.
